Inspiring Kreinik art on exhibit
Get inspired to create something gorgeous made with Kreinik threads, or purchase one of the pieces on display at this art exhibit in Parkersburg, West Virginia, now through November 9, 2024.
The Parkersburg Art Center is honoring Kreinik with an exciting exhibit of cross stitch, needlepoint, embroidery, quilting, crazy quilting, mixed media, jewelry, fiber art and more. Open to the public Tuesdays through Saturday. For more information visit the Parkersburg Art Center's web site, https://www.parkersburgartcenter.org/
Kreinik has been integral to industries ranging from personal needlework to church vestments, art installations, fashion houses like Kate Spade, and films such as Game of Thrones and Hocus Pocus 2. In addition, Kreinik fibers are used to make fly fishing lures. In April 2024, Doug Kreinik retired from the family business and sold it to Rainbow Gallery, a thread maker in Burbank, California. Rainbow Gallery will carry on the 50+ year tradition of making Kreinik threads for years to come.
